'Disturbance' in Chippenham investigated by police

A man's approached a child during the afternoon school run

Police in Chippenham are investigating what they're calling a 'disturbance' during yesterday afternoon's school run (Wednesday 29th January).

A 12 year old boy's reported being approached by a man that's not known to him in the area of Woodlands Road and Downing Street at around 3.00pm.

Officers are asking anyone who might have information to contact them, especially if they saw a person described as:

  • Mixed race
  • Aged in his 30s
  • Around six feet tall
  • Medium build
  • Wearing denim shorts
  • Black hoodie
  • Black facemask

The child involved wasn't harmed in the incident.
